SPCH S3800: Nonverbal Communication
3.00 Credits
Purdue University-Main Campus
Credit Hours: 3.00. Provides a conceptual and theoretical foundation for understanding how nonverbal communication influences perceptions of others and the ways in which nonverbal communication reflects emotions, status, sex roles, etc. The course explores how nonverbal communication facilitates retention, comprehension, and persuasiveness of verbal information, including the ability to detect deceptive communication. .
